The alternative to password managers is federation. If you're going to trust Apple's or Google's or Microsoft's browser to remember passwords in the cloud then you might as well use SAML or OAuth and stop caring about passwords almost entirely.
For the few sites where security matters more than trust in browser vendors it's probably better to memorize those passphrases, or use completely offline password managers.
